Export

Date

2021.11.16

Author

xwb

Hierarchy

  • PostprocessingBase
    • Postprocessing

Constructors

Properties

_camera: Camera
_enabled: boolean
_renderer: WebGLRenderer
_scene: Scene

Accessors

  • get enabled(): boolean
  • 获取后期效果是否已启用

    Returns boolean

    Memberof

    PostprocessingBase

  • set enabled(value): void
  • 设置是否启用后期

    Parameters

    • value: boolean

    Returns void

    Memberof

    PostprocessingBase

Methods

  • Protected

    禁用后期处理

    Returns void

    Memberof

    Postprocessing

  • Protected

    启用后期处理

    Returns void

    Memberof

    Postprocessing

  • 添加后处理库原生效果

    Parameters

    Returns void

    Memberof

    Postprocessing

  • 添加后处理库原生pass

    Parameters

    Returns void

    Memberof

    Postprocessing

  • 释放

    Returns void

    Memberof

    Postprocessing

  • 获取添加过的后处理效果

    Type Parameters

    Parameters

    Returns T

    Memberof

    Postprocessing

  • 后期渲染

    Parameters

    • timeSinceLastFrame: number

      距离上一帧的更新时长(单位:毫秒)

    • Optional renderTarget: WebGLRenderTarget<Texture>

    Returns void

    Memberof

    Postprocessing

  • 设置新的相机

    Parameters

    • camera: Camera

    Returns void

    Memberof

    Postprocessing

  • 设置新的场景

    Parameters

    • scene: Scene

    Returns void

    Memberof

    Postprocessing

  • 设置后期渲染宽高

    Parameters

    • width: number
    • height: number

    Returns void

    Memberof

    Postprocessing